Commercial Slab Installation in West Palm Beach, FL
Commercial slab installation services involve the preparation and pouring of concrete foundations for various types of commercial properties, including warehouses, retail stores, parking lots, and industrial facilities. This process provides a sturdy, level base essential for the structural integrity and longevity of the building or paved areas. Property owners typically request this service when constructing new commercial structures or upgrading existing ones, ensuring the foundation meets the specific load-bearing and durability requirements of their projects.
Before requesting commercial slab installation, property owners should consider factors such as the size and layout of the area, soil conditions, and intended use of the space. Understanding the necessary thickness, reinforcement, and drainage considerations can help facilitate a smooth installation process. Clear communication about project scope and site specifics can ensure the foundation is designed to support the long-term needs of the property, whether for heavy equipment, vehicle traffic, or other operational demands.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installation is often needed for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ties.
What materials are commonly used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material, chosen for its durability and strength for various commercial applications.
How thick should a commercial slab typically be? The thickness varies based on the project’s load requirements, but common thicknesses range from 4 to 8 inches for most commercial uses.
What should property owners consider before installing a commercial slab? Proper site preparation, soil conditions, and load expectations are important factors to ensure a long-lasting and stable slab.
